Slik bruker du WEEKDAY-funksjonen i Excel (med 8 eksempler)

  • Dele Denne
Hugh West

Hvis du leter etter Excel WEEKDAY-funksjonen , så er du på rett sted. WEEKDAY -funksjonen er spesielt nyttig for planlegging, planlegging og til og med økonomisk analyse. Den er klassifisert som en dato- og tidsfunksjon i Excel som returnerer ukedagen for et gitt argument.

I denne artikkelen skal vi prøve å diskutere WEEKDAY -funksjonens ins og outs, inkludert virkelige eksempler med riktige forklaringer. Slik at du kan justere formelen for ditt formål.

WEEKDAY-funksjon i Excel (hurtigvisning)

Last ned Excel-arbeidsbok

Bruk av WEEKDAY Function.xlsx

Excel WEEKDAY-funksjon: Syntaks & Argumenter

Syntaks

=WEEKDAY(serienummer, [return_type])

Returverdier

0 til 7 (i tall)

Argumenter

Argument Obligatorisk/Valgfri Forklaring
serienummer Obligatorisk Et tall som representerer dagen du ønsker å finne ukedagen fra
returtype Valgfritt Et tall som bestemmer returverditypen

Merk:

  1. Datoer lagres i Microsoft Excel som fortløpende serienumre, noe som gjør at de kan brukes i beregninger. Dessuten bør datoer settes inn som datoformat eller ved å bruke DATE-funksjonen . Det kan være problemer hvisdatoene settes inn i tekstformat.
  2. Return_type er et argument i funksjonen WEEKDAY som spesifiserer den første dagen i uken. Hvis du utelater å angi en returtype, returnerer WEEKDAY -funksjonen 1 for søndag og 7 for lørdag (som standard). Returtype 11-17 er introdusert i Excel 2010-versjon.
Return_type Første dag Numerisk resultat Start-slutt
1 eller utelatt (standard) Søndag 1-7 Søndag-lørdag
2 Mandag 1 -7 Mandag-søndag
3 Tirsdag 0-6 (siden mandag = 0 i dette tilfellet) Mandag-søndag
11 Mandag 1-7 Mandag-søndag
12 Tirsdag 1-7 Tirsdag-mandag
14 Torsdag 1-7 Torsdag-onsdag
15 Fredag 1- 7 fredag-torsdag
16 lørdag 1-7 lørdag-fredag
17 Søndag 1-7 Søndag-lørdag

8 eksempler for å forstå og bruke WEEKDAY-funksjonen i Excel

Excel tilbyr forskjellige applikasjoner som bruker funksjonen WEEKDAY . Vi skal prøve å diskutere disse som eksempler.

Eksempel 1: Grunnleggende eksempler på WEEKDAY-funksjonen

Hvis dagene er gitt i datoformat og ikke trenger å angisreturn_type-verdien, kan du bruke følgende formel i D5 cellen.

=WEEKDAY(C5)

Her, C5 er Bislutningsdatoen til Robert .

  • Trykk deretter ENTER .
  • For det tredje, bruk Fyllhåndtaket ved å dra ned markøren mens du holder den i nedre høyre hjørne av D5 cellen slik som dette .

  • Til slutt vil utgangene være slik.

Men hvis returtypen er henholdsvis 2 og 16 for samme datasett. Du kan bruke følgende formel i D5 cellen.

  • Når verdien av returtype er 2 :
=WEEKDAY(C5,2)

  • Når verdien av returtype er 16 :
=WEEKDAY(C5,16)

Eksempel 2: Bruke WEEKDAY-funksjonen med DATE-funksjonen

La oss forestille oss at sammenføyningsdatoen er gitt i serienummeret. I så fall må du bruke DATO der funksjonene ÅR , MÅNED og DAG brukes for å returnere året, henholdsvis måned og dag for den gitte datoen.

  • Til slutt, bruk bare følgende formel i D5
=WEEKDAY(DATE(YEAR(C5),MONTH(C5),DAY(C5)),12)

  • Trykk deretter ENTER .
  • For det tredje bruker du Fyllehåndtaket .

  • Derfor får du utdataene slik.

Eksempel 3: Bruke TEKST-funksjonen for å finne ukedagsnavn

Hvis du ønsker å få navnet på ukedagen som er funnet ved hjelp av WEEKDAY -funksjonen, kan du bruke TEKST funksjonen .

  • Til syvende og sist må du skrive formelen i D5 -cellen slik.
=TEXT(WEEKDAY(C5,2),"dddd")

  • Tilsvarende, etter å ha trykket ENTER og deretter brukt Fyllhåndtaket , vil utgangen være slik.

Eksempel 4: WEEKDAY kombinert med CHOOSE-funksjonen

Dessuten er det en annen måte å finne navnet på ukedagen på. Du kan bruke VELG funksjonen med funksjonen WEEKDAY .

  • Bare bruk følgende formel i D5 celle og deretter Fill Handle som vi har gjort før for å få alle utdataene som dette.
=CHOOSE(WEEKDAY(C5),"Sun","Mon","Tue","Wed","Thu","Fri","Sat")

Eksempel 5: Kombinert med SWITCH-funksjonen

Igjen kan du bruke SWITCH funksjonen for å få navnet på ukedag med funksjonen WEEKDAY .

  • Formelen i D5 cellen vil være slik.
=SWITCH(WEEKDAY(C5,1),1,"Sun",2,"Mon",3,"Tue",4,"Wed",5,"Thu",6,"Fri",7,"Sat")

Eksempel 6: WEEKDAY-funksjon for å få ukedager og helger

Hvis du vil bestemme ukedagene og helgene for en gitt dato, kan bruke formelen som er kombinasjonen av HVIS og WEEKDAY funksjonene.

=IF(WEEKDAY(C5,2)<6,"Workday","Weekend")

Eksempel 7: WEEKDAY-funksjon med betinget formatering

Hvis du trenger å markerearbeidsdagen og helgen for bedre visualisering, kan du bruke verktøylinjen Betinget formatering fra kommandolinjen Stiler .

Trinn:

  • Først velger du cellene B5:D12 .
  • For det andre går du til Hjem > velg Betinget formatering > velg Ny regel .

  • Etter hvert vil et Ny formateringsregel -vindu vises.
  • For det tredje velger du Bruk en formel for å bestemme hvilke celler som skal formateres .
  • For det fjerde skriver du formelen i formelboksen.
=WEEKDAY($C5,2)<6

  • For det femte, gå til Format for å velge farge og andre ting for utskriften om nødvendig.

  • I vinduet Format celler går du til Fyll >velg en farge (Her er den lysegrønn) > klikk OK .

  • Igjen, i Ny formateringsregel klikker du OK .

  • På samme måte, gå igjen til Ny formateringsregel etter å ha valgt cellene. Denne gangen skriver du formelen slik.
=WEEKDAY($C5,2)>5

  • Deretter går du til Format .

  • Velg til slutt hvilken som helst farge i Fyllalternativet . Vi har valgt lyseblå farge
  • Klikk, OK .

  • Til slutt klikker du OK i Ny formateringsregel

  • Følgelig vil utdataene være slik.

Eksempel8: Beregning av betaling inkludert helger

Endelig får vi se et spennende eksempel. Forutsatt at du har et prosjekt som skal fullføres innen en tidsfrist, og du må administrere den ansatte til å gjøre ekstraarbeid på arbeidsdager og helger.

Vanligvis er betalingssatsen høyere for helger. Hvis antall arbeidstimer er oppgitt, må du beregne betalingen for hver ansatt og den totale betalingen for alle ansatte.

Formelen vil være i E5 celle.

=IF(WEEKDAY(C5, 2)>5, D5*$H$6,D5*$H$7)

Bruk deretter SUM funksjonen for å samle den individuelle betalingen.

Excel WORKDAY-funksjon for helligdager

For å bestemme arbeidsdatoen som vil inntreffe etter et visst antall dager fra startdatoen, bruk Excels WORKDAY funksjon, som er en DATO funksjon.

I tillegg gir denne funksjonen en valgfri ferieparameter som, hvis den utelates, automatisk teller helger, inkludert lørdager og søndager, som helligdager og bestemmer fremtidig arbeidsdato etter et spesifisert antall dager.

Syntaksen til ARBEIDSDAG funksjonen er.

=ARBEIDSDAG(Start_dato,Dager,Helligdager )

Anta at vi har følgende datasett som har kolonneoverskrifter som Startdato , Produksjonsdager og Fullføringsdager . Den har også kolonner med Ferie og deres tilsvarende Dato . I kolonnen Startdato er det datoerav prosjektstarter, i kolonne C er det den estimerte tiden som trengs for å fullføre disse prosjektene.

Vi må finne ut Fullføringsdatoen i Kolonne D .

  • Skriv først formelen i D5 cellen slik.
=WORKDAY(B5,C5,G5:G9)

  • Trykk til slutt ENTER
  • Til slutt bruker du Fyllehåndtaket
  • Derfor vil du få utdataene fra prosjektet Fullføringsdatoer .

Vanlige feil under bruk av WEEKDAY-funksjonen

Du kan se et par feil når du bruker WEEKDAY funksjonen. La oss ta en titt.

  • #NUM – hvis serienummeret er utenfor området for den gjeldende datoens grunnverdi

    – hvis return_type er utenfor området fra return_type verditabellen som vist i argumentdelen.

  • #VERDI! – oppstår når enten det gitte serienummeret eller den gitte [ returtype ] er ikke-numerisk.

Så vær forsiktig når du håndterer funksjonen. Håper du kan forstå og fikse hvis du ser disse feilene. Vi kan også hjelpe hvis du trenger det.

Konklusjon

Slik kan du bruke WEEKDAY -funksjonen for å få ukedagen (ukedag). I tillegg har du mulighet til å kombinere funksjonen med andre Excel-funksjoner. Hvis du har en interessant og unik metode for å bruke funksjonen WEEKDAY , vennligst del den i kommentarenedelen nedenfor. Takk for at du er med oss.

Hugh West er en svært erfaren Excel-trener og analytiker med over 10 års erfaring i bransjen. Han har en bachelorgrad i regnskap og finans og en mastergrad i bedriftsøkonomi. Hugh har en lidenskap for undervisning og har utviklet en unik undervisningstilnærming som er enkel å følge og forstå. Hans ekspertkunnskap om Excel har hjulpet tusenvis av studenter og fagfolk over hele verden med å forbedre sine ferdigheter og utmerke seg i karrieren. Gjennom bloggen sin deler Hugh sin kunnskap med verden, og tilbyr gratis Excel-opplæringer og nettbasert opplæring for å hjelpe enkeltpersoner og bedrifter å nå sitt fulle potensial.